Spindlerate Prices the Whole Farm Machine
A costing and quoting tool for small farm-equipment and short-line manufacturing shops.
Field notes
The product models a quote at the machine level rather than stopping at an individual part: purchased bearings, gearboxes, cylinders, and motors sit alongside machining and assembly time. Its proposed feedback loop uses closed-job floor times to revise later estimates, while deliberately avoiding worker attribution. The page gives a concrete onboarding path—load eight completed jobs to infer the shop’s actual selling rate—and advertises a month-to-month $149 shop plan with all users included.
